返回
通过hexo+gitee免费搭建个人博客:最详细攻略
闲谈
2023-09-22 20:51:26
使用 Hexo 搭建个人博客
第一步:安装 Hexo
- 前往 Hexo 官网,下载并安装 Hexo。
- 打开命令提示符,转到您想要创建博客的目录,然后运行以下命令安装 Hexo:
npm install -g hexo
第二步:初始化博客
- 导航到您的博客目录,然后运行以下命令初始化博客:
hexo init
这将在您的博客目录中创建一个名为 "_hexo" 的文件夹。该文件夹包含 Hexo 博客的所有必要文件。
第三步:配置博客
- 打开您的博客目录中的 "_config.yml" 文件。
- 编辑 "title" 和 "description" 字段,分别为您的博客设置标题和。
- 编辑 "theme" 字段,将其设置为您想要的博客主题。您可以从 Hexo 主题市场中选择一个主题。
- 编辑 "deploy" 部分,将其设置为 "type" 为 "git"。
- 编辑 "repository" 字段,将其设置为您的 Gitee 仓库的 URL。
第四步:安装主题
- 前往 Hexo 主题市场,选择一个您喜欢的主题。
- 下载主题并将其解压到您的博客目录中的 "themes" 文件夹。
- 编辑您的 "_config.yml" 文件,将 "theme" 字段设置为您刚刚下载的主题的名称。
第五步:添加文章
- 打开您的博客目录,然后运行以下命令创建一篇新文章:
hexo new post
这将在您的博客目录中创建一个新的 Markdown 文件。
- 打开 Markdown 文件,并开始编写您的文章。
- 保存 Markdown 文件。
第六步:发布文章
- 打开命令提示符,转到您的博客目录,然后运行以下命令发布您的文章:
hexo generate
这将生成您的博客的静态文件。
- 运行以下命令部署您的博客到 Gitee:
hexo deploy
这将把您的博客的静态文件推送到您的 Gitee 仓库。
第七步:添加自定义域名
- 打开您的 Gitee 仓库,然后点击 "设置" 选项卡。
- 在 "自定义域名" 部分,输入您的自定义域名并点击 "添加" 按钮。
第八步:配置 DNS 记录
- 登录到您的域名注册商的网站。
- 找到您的域名的 DNS 记录,然后添加一条新的 A 记录。
- 将 A 记录的目标设置为您的 Gitee 仓库的 IP 地址。
第九步:访问您的博客
现在,您可以通过您的自定义域名访问您的博客了。
常见问题
1. 如何更改我的博客的主题?
要更改您的博客的主题,只需编辑您的 "_config.yml" 文件,并将 "theme" 字段设置为您想要的主题的名称即可。
2. 如何添加新文章?
要添加新文章,只需运行以下命令:
hexo new post
这将在您的博客目录中创建一个新的 Markdown 文件。
3. 如何发布我的博客?
要发布您的博客,只需运行以下命令:
hexo generate
这将生成您的博客的静态文件。
hexo deploy
这将把您的博客的静态文件推送到您的 Gitee 仓库。
4. 如何添加自定义域名?
要添加自定义域名,只需登录到您的 Gitee 仓库,然后在 "设置" 选项卡中添加您的自定义域名即可。
5. 如何配置 DNS 记录?
要配置 DNS 记录,只需登录到您的域名注册商的网站,然后找到您的域名的 DNS 记录并添加一条新的 A 记录即可。
结语
现在,您已经学会了如何使用 Hexo + Gitee 免费搭建一个个人博客。如果您还有其他问题,请随时与我联系。